    About this practice

    Inglis Vets Polbeth in Polbeth

    Inglis Vets is a veterinary practice located in Scotland, offering a range of services for pets. The practice has been caring for animals for over 50 years. Inglis Vets prides itself on providing high levels of healthcare with compassion and teamwork. They also foster close relationships with their clients, offering services all day, every day. Appointments are available Monday to Sunday, with 24-hour emergency services. New clients are welcome to register their pets with the practice. Care plans are also available for pet owners.

    Inglis Vets Polbeth is based at 8 Polbeth Road, Polbeth, West Calder, EH55 8SR in West Calder. The practice treats aquatics, birds, cats, dogs, exotic/wild and poultry.
